{"data":{"id":"us-ut/utah-code-41-6a-1010","jurisdiction":"us-ut","citation":"Utah Code § 41-6a-1010","heading":"Unmarked crosswalk locations -- Restrictions on pedestrian.","body":"(1) A highway authority in its respective jurisdiction may, after an engineering and traffic investigation, designate unmarked crosswalk locations where:\n(a) pedestrian crossing is prohibited; or\n(b) pedestrians shall yield the right-of-way to vehicles.\n(2) The restrictions in Subsection (1) are effective only when traffic-control devices indicating the restrictions are in place.","path":["Title 41 Motor Vehicles","Chapter 41-6a Traffic Code","Part 41-6a-10 Pedestrians' Rights and Duties"],"source_url":"https://le.utah.gov/xcode/Title41/Chapter6a/41-6a-S1010.html","current_through":"2026 General Session","vintage":"","retrieved_at":"2026-09-03T11:34:33Z","sha256":"00df3af947e647b0b902677295702ca7f87e88a354f1437177fedc02c01aae5f","source_id":"us-ut","stale":false,"prev":"us-ut/utah-code-41-6a-1009","next":"us-ut/utah-code-41-6a-1011"},"notice":"GroundRules: Original legal text.
